I have the same problem when comparing two DOCX files: crash.
I have attached two testfiles to trigger the crash: 

1. load file1.docx
2. Edit -> Compare Documents, load file2.docx
3. It starts loading, then SIG 11.

I took liberty to raise to "high" priority since a software should not segfault
and it didn't in the past when comparing documents.

Using here Fedora 16, 64 bit (libreoffice-core-3.4.5.2-13.fc16.x86_64 etc)
